Technical Specifications
- Brand: Kyocera
- Model: S16Q-SVPBR11-25E
- Item Number: THC07422
- Product Type: Internal Turning Toolholder / Boring Bar
- Holder Style: SVPBR
- Insert Size: 11
- Shank Diameter: 16 mm
- Minimum Bore Diameter: 25 mm
- Hand: Right Hand
- Material: Steel
